The Pentagon knows electronic warfare is going to be a big part of any great power competition with China and Russia – but it also knows it’s running a bit behind in that part of the competition. Congress has given DoD two years to start to solve that problem, including by putting a single organization in charge of electromagnetic spectrum operations. Federal News Network’s Jared Serbu has details on what the Pentagon’s planning over the next two years.
